Food Security Policy Group
The Food Security Policy Group is an independent coalition composed of Canadian civil society voices which acts as the Working Group on International Issues for Food Secure Canada. Periodically it issues statements to which Food Secure Canada signs on. For example:
- In Spetember 2009, the FSPG sent a policy brief to CIDA on Food Security, calling for support for smallholders, enhancing the role of women, and addressing hunger through local food production.
- In July, 2009, the Food Security Policy Group issued a statement on Canada and the G8 meetings, which Food Secure Canada has endorsed, stating that Canadians should let their MPs know that food should be at the top of the agenda when Canada hosts the G8 summit in 2010.
- In June 2008, the Food Security Policy Group and Food Secure Canada issued a statement on the Food Crisis, which was published as an 'op-ed' in the Toronto Star.
